MANILA, Philippines — Sen. Panfilo Lacson said an official of the Department of Public Works and Highways (DPWH) called up one lawmaker to make early insertions in the proposed national budget for 2026.
DPWH exec asked lawmaker to make budget insertions — Lacson

"One 'Undersecretary Cabral' called Sotto's staff and told them to insert what they wanted to insert [in the National Expenditure Program (NEP) for 2026]," Lacson said in a radio interview.
"If Sen. Sotto was one of those called by that executive, who else could have been contacted similarly and submitted their proposed insertions?" he said in Filipino.
"Senator Sotto told me he did not submit anything because we are advocating transparency and good governance. The question now is, how many members of the House and Senate made insertions?" Lacson added.
